Is it that the FR can't read the SIM, or can't register with the network. Three are well known for blocking all 2G phones on their network, though the details of how they do it are fairly vague. One story is that they disconnect SIMs that get used in 2G devices, another theory is that they have a whitelist of approved devices, and only allow them to register. I suggest you try another network. _______________________________________________ Openmoko community mailing list [hidden email] http://lists.openmoko.org/mailman/listinfo/community |

When I tried a friend's 3 SIM in a FR it wasn't recognised. It did the same in his Nokia Communicator, so it isn't unique to the Openmokos. Stick it back in a 3G device and it's fine. 3's T&Cs are quite specific about not allowing use of non-3G devices. They get their fallback 2G coverage by peering with another network (O2?) so they probably pay for that traffic. The #666 trac entry has a broken link to a test report where IIRC a variety of SIMs were tested in Openmoko, Calypso reference board, and another phone. I think the conclusion was that there were some SIMs that the calypso could support but the FR didn't at the time, and some that it just plain couldn't support because they hadn't been standardised when the calypso was designed. I could be misremembering, but I couldn't find a working link to that document to check. _______________________________________________ Openmoko community mailing list [hidden email] http://lists.openmoko.org/mailman/listinfo/community |
